How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Actually Works

When water damage occurs on your hardwood floors, it’s essential to act fast to prevent long-term damage.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ure that your floors are restored to their original condition. Here’s a step-by-step overview of what you can expect:

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our technicians will assess the damage and develop a customized plan to repair your floors. This includes identifying the source of the water, assessing the extent of the damage, and determining the best course of action to restore your floors.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We use advanced equipment, such as wet vacuums and water extractors, to remove standing water from your floors.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Our technicians use specialized equipment, such as desiccant dehumidifiers and fans, to dry your floors and surrounding areas. This helps prevent further damage and promotes a safe environment for repairs.

Step 4: Repair and Refinishing

Once your floors are dry, our technicians will repair any damaged boards and refinish your floors to their original beauty. This may involve sanding, staining, and applying a new finish.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ning

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your floors are restored to their original condition. We’ll also clean and disinfect your floors to prevent any further damage or health risks.

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air

Water damage on your hardwood floors can be sneaky, and it’s essential to catch the signs early to prevent further damage. Here are some warning signs that you need hardwood floor water damage repair: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ell on your floors, it’s a sign that water has seeped into the wood and is causing damage. Don’t ignore this sign, as it can lead to mold and mildew growth.

Warped or Buckled Boards

If you notice that your floorboards are warped or buckled,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left unchecked.

Discoloration or Stains

If you notice discoloration or stains on your floors,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can be a sign of a larger issue that needs attention.

Soft or Spongy Floors

If you notice that your floors are soft or spongy to the touch,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left unchecked.

Peeling or Flaking Finish

If you notice that the finish on your floors is peeling or flaking,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left unchecked.

Visible Water Stains

If you notice visible water stains on your floors, it’s a sign that water has caused damage to the wood. This can lead to further damage and costly repairs if left unchecked.

Hardwood Floor Water Damage Repair Cost in Notus, ID

The cost of hardwood floor water damage repair can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ions in Notus, ID.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the repair process: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area, the amount of water present, and the type of equipment needed.
Repair and refinishing $1,000 – $5,000 The extent of the damage, the type of wood used, and the complexity of the repair.
Inspection and assessment $100 – $500 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the assessment.
Dehumidification and equipment rental $200 – $1,000 The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ed.
Final inspection and cleaning $100 – $500 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the inspection.
More repairs or replacements $500 – $2,500 The extent of the damage and the type of repairs or replacements needed.

Q: Can I prevent water damage on my hardwood floors?

A: Yes, there are several steps you can take to prevent water damage on your hardwood floors. Regular maintenance, such as cleaning and inspecting your floors, can help prevent damage. Also, installing a water-detecting system or using a humidistat can help alert you to potential issues before they become major problems.
